Interface AuditProcessorEnablerSearchOrder

All Superinterfaces:
Extensible, OsidBrowsableSearchOrder, OsidEnablerSearchOrder, OsidExtensibleSearchOrder, OsidIdentifiableSearchOrder, OsidObjectSearchOrder, OsidOperableSearchOrder, OsidRuleSearchOrder, OsidSearchOrder, OsidTemporalSearchOrder, Suppliable

public interface AuditProcessorEnablerSearchOrder extends OsidEnablerSearchOrder

An interface for specifying the ordering of search results.

  • Method Details

    • getAuditProcessorEnablerSearchOrderRecord

      AuditProcessorEnablerSearchOrderRecord getAuditProcessorEnablerSearchOrderRecord(Type auditProcessorEnablerRecordType) throws OperationFailedException
      Gets the audit processor enabler search order record corresponding to the given audit processor enabler record Type. Multiple retrievals return the same underlying object.
      Parameters:
      auditProcessorEnablerRecordType - an audit processor enabler record type
      Returns:
      the audit processor enabler search order record
      Throws:
      NullArgumentException - auditProcessorEnablerRecordType is null
      OperationFailedException - unable to complete request
      UnsupportedException - hasRecordType(auditProcessorEnablerRecordType) is false
      Compliance:
      mandatory - This method must be implemented.